Decoding Horse Racing Odds: The Basics

Alright, guys, before we jump into the nitty-gritty, let's make sure we're all on the same page about what horse racing odds actually are. In essence, odds represent the probability of a horse winning a race and the potential payout you can expect. They're typically displayed in a few different formats, but the most common are fractional and decimal odds. Let's break down each one so you can start understanding how they work.

  • Fractional Odds: These are the classic odds you'll often see in the UK and other parts of the world. They're written as fractions, such as 5/1 or 2/1. The first number represents how much you'll win, and the second number represents your stake. For example, if a horse has odds of 5/1 and you bet $1, you'll win $5 plus your original $1 stake back, for a total payout of $6. Simple, right? But the best odds are hidden somewhere.

  • Decimal Odds: Decimal odds are super straightforward and are very popular, especially in Europe and online. They show the total return you'll get, including your stake. So, if a horse has decimal odds of 6.0, and you bet $1, you'll receive $6 back ($5 profit plus your $1 stake). Easy peasy, lemon squeezy!

Understanding these formats is your first step to being a smart better. The lower the odds, the more likely the horse is to win, but the lower the payout. Conversely, the higher the odds, the less likely the horse is to win, but the higher the payout if they do. Finding that sweet spot where the odds offer good value is what we're all after. Factors Influencing Horse Racing Odds

Okay, now that you're up to speed on the basics, let's look at what actually influences those horse racing odds. Several factors play a role, and being aware of them will help you make more informed betting decisions. Knowing these factors is essential for finding the best odds available. Let's break them down, shall we?

  • The Horse's Form: This is probably the most crucial factor. The horse's recent performance is a major indicator of its potential in a race. Look at the horse's past races, its finishing positions, and any wins or places it has achieved. A horse with a consistent record of high finishes is likely to have lower odds, while a horse with a less impressive track record will have higher odds. That's the key to the game, guys!

  • Jockey and Trainer: The jockey and trainer can significantly impact a horse's performance. Top jockeys are known for their skill and experience, which can give a horse a competitive edge. Trainers also play a vital role in preparing the horse for the race. Look at their past successes and their records with the specific horse. This information can influence the odds offered.   • Track Conditions: The track's condition (e.g., firm, soft, muddy) can affect a horse's performance. Some horses perform better on certain track surfaces than others. Also, consider the distance and track layout. Some horses excel at specific distances or on particular types of tracks. This could be where you get the best odds!

  • Weight Carried: The weight a horse carries in a race also influences the odds. Horses carrying more weight are generally at a disadvantage. Consider the weight assigned to each horse and how it might affect their ability to perform. This also impacts the odds!

  • Other Horses in the Race: The quality of the other horses in the race will impact the odds. If a race includes several top-performing horses, the odds for each horse will likely be higher than in a race with fewer strong contenders. Understanding this is key to getting the best odds!

Strategies for Finding the Best Odds

Alright, you're now armed with the basics and know what influences odds. Let's move on to the good stuff: strategies for finding the best odds! Remember, the goal is to find bets that offer the best value, where the potential payout justifies the risk. Here are some proven strategies to help you get the best odds!

  • Shop Around: Don't just stick with one betting site or bookmaker. Different bookmakers often offer different odds on the same race. Compare the odds across multiple platforms to find the best value for your bets. This is a must-do for serious bettors. Compare, compare, compare!

  • Look for Value Bets: This is where you try to identify horses whose odds are higher than they should be, based on their chances of winning. Do your research, consider the factors we discussed, and look for opportunities where the odds seem too good to be true. Sometimes, they are true!

  • Consider Each-Way Betting: Each-way bets involve two parts: a bet on the horse to win and a bet on the horse to place (usually in the top two or three). This can be a great strategy because it gives you a chance to win even if your horse doesn't win the race, and this often leads to great odds!

  • Follow Expert Tips: Many websites and tipsters offer expert analysis and predictions. While you shouldn't blindly follow any tipster, checking their analysis can provide valuable insights and help you identify potential value bets. However, be sure to use them as a tool, not a guarantee!
